Santa got us an air fryer. This thing is a cheat code.
Here are some of our first experiments. The speed and predictability are game changers for a busy family. Taking tasks like roasting veggies from 45 to 8 minutes changes the art of the possible and mean more home cooked meals.


Did a lemongrass ginger marinade in a Vietnamese style on some wings, hit them for 13 minutes in air fryer mode, tossed them in nuoc cham, and then air broiled them a couple of minutes to get literally the best wings I can remember having, and we eat a lot of wings.







We are just getting started with it and I’m amped about the possibilities.
